Embodiment 1
[0020] A forging process for a crystallizer includes the following steps:
[0021] The first step: blanking: use 6061 material, the casting rod with an outer diameter of 120mm as the raw material, and blank it to 80mm through a metal band sawing machine;
[0022] The second step: heating: place the bar in the mesh belt furnace for 2 hours to raise the temperature to 480°C, keep the temperature of the bar at 460°C, and keep it for 2 hours;
[0023] Step 3: Forging: Use a 1600t electric screw press to forge the bar twice to form it. The forming size is subject to the specific production drawings.
[0024] Step 4: Punching: Use a 400T closed single-point press to punch the forging. The diameter of the punch is 120mm, and a 122mm round hole is punched on the bar.
